Question

Je comprends que CSS3.0 soutient la balise Font-face, à juste titre dans le dernier Opera, Safari, Firefox et les navigateurs, mais Internet Explorer nécessite encore le format microsoft .eot.

Y at-il un moyen fiable pour générer un côté serveur de fichiers EOT d'un .ttf étant donné que le serveur d'hébergement ne peut pas être Windows?

J'ai besoin tout le processus automatisé, afin de fournir un peu de fond est un site de produits d'impression, une partie du processus implique les concepteurs de modèles de construction et les polices téléchargeant pour les produits imprimables, certains d'entre eux ont des régions modifiables qui sont rendus à un client comme éléments de formulaire HTML, sans toutefois fournir la police, il est impossible de fournir un aperçu en temps réel précis de l'édition.

Flash et techniques Javascript ne fonctionnera pas que le texte est dans un champ de saisie textarea ou du texte et doit rester modifiable.

Alors je besoin d'un Font-face un lien vers le fichier TTF pour les navigateurs compatibles, et quelque chose d'autre pour i.e. La question est, comment automatiser que quelque chose d'autre pour i.e..

Merci

Était-ce utile?

La solution

fichiers EOT sont un format étrange. Ils sont censés être verrouillé à un certain domaine, pour empêcher la copie, et l'application de conversion d'origine est vétuste et qu'il fonctionne à peine.

La seule façon que je peux penser à automatiser TTF-> EOT est d'utiliser le programme de ligne de commande ttf2eot trouvée . En PHP, vous pouvez utiliser le système de fonction () pour exécuter des programmes de ligne de commande, en supposant que votre hébergeur le permet.

J'espère que vous aide.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top